Our mission is to eliminate pediatric cancer while providing hope and support to those who are touched by it. Our vision is a world without pediatric cancer.Forty-three children are diagnosed with cancer daily, and pediatric cancer remains the leading cause of death from disease among children. Even so, less than 4% of the total federal funding spent on cancer research is directed toward the treatment of children. These statistics are staggering. At Bear Necessities, we are dedicated to supporting pediatric cancer research to ultimately discover a cure, while continuing to help patients and their families today, bringing hope and joy to those in need.
